EXAMPLE 6: "STUDY FOR THE VALUATION AND REDESIGN OF A BUILDING ACCORDING TO THE CANC. 87 where Se(T) is the elastic spectral pseudo-spectral acceleration (from the spectrum of EC 8-1) corresponding to the equivalent eigenperiod of the structure Te (calculated from the inflexion point of the force-displacement diagram of the , as defined in § 5.7.3.4), and C0, C1, C2 and C3 are correction factors defined as follows: ▪ C0: Coefficient relating the spectral displacement of the equivalent elastic carrier with stiffness Ke (Sd=[Te2/4π2] ⋅ Φe) to the actual displacement δt of the peak of the elasto-plastically responsive carrier. (§5.7.3.4). Its values may be taken equal to 1.0, 1.2, 1.3, 1.4, 1.5, for numbers of floors 1, 2, 3, 5, and ≥10, respectively. ▪ The ratio C1=δinel/δel of the maximum inelastic displacement of a building to the corresponding elastic displacement may be obtained from the relationships: C1=1.0 for T≥ Tc , and C1=[1.0+(R-1)Tc/ T]/R for T < Tc , where Tc is the value at which the bad branch of the response spectrum begins (see EC 8-1) and R=Vel/Vy is the ratio of the elastic demand to the yield strength of the carrier. This ratio can be estimated from the relation R= ((Φe/g)/(Vv/W)).Cm ,(Σ5.7) in which the leakage resistance Vy is calculated by appropriate bilinearisation of the force (base shear) - displacement (top) diagram of the building, as defined in § 5.7.3.4. Simplifying (and on the safety side), the ratio Vy/W in relation (S5.7) can be taken as 0.15 for buildings with a mixed system, and 0.10 for buildings with a purely framed system. ▪ C2: Coefficient taking into account the influence of the shape of the hysteresis loop at maximum movement. Its values can taken from Table C5.1. For T values between 0.1s and Tc, linear interpolation shall be used. ❖ Finally, in the section "Extent of damage for the calculation of γSd" you select the extent of damage in your building in order to take into account the appropriate safety factor of the γSd actions
